Avatar billede para7 Nybegynder
20. april 2007 - 14:32 Der er 11 kommentarer og
1 løsning

Vise fejlmeddelelser i IIS7 localhost

Jeg er den lykkelige ejer af en ny maskine med Vista Premium med IIS7. Hvordan slår man fejlmeddelelser til, altså som man kunne på den gamle XP på localhost. Fejlmddelelser på siden til hjælp når man programmerer?
Avatar billede para7 Nybegynder
20. april 2007 - 14:33 #1
I øjeblikket er der den her flinke tekst:
An error occurred on the server when processing the URL. Please contact the system administrator
Avatar billede madeindk Nybegynder
20. april 2007 - 18:24 #2
Du skal nok slå det til i din Internet Explorer - har du gjort det?
Avatar billede para7 Nybegynder
20. april 2007 - 18:31 #3
Har prøvet med de forskellige under avancede indstillinger. Der var een undef Instillinger, som jeg troede var den, men det virkede heller ikke: "Vis meddelelser om uskadelige HTTP-fejl"
Avatar billede para7 Nybegynder
20. april 2007 - 18:42 #4
Jeg vil ellers gætte på det skal stilles i IIS eller i global.asax eller lignende.
Avatar billede para7 Nybegynder
05. maj 2007 - 10:36 #5
Er jeg den eneste der har Vista/IIS7 og ASP? Nogen må støde ind i problemet på et tidspunkt, så jeg holder åbent foreløbig.
Avatar billede donkazz Nybegynder
08. maj 2007 - 20:06 #6
Nej jeg har samme problem... Meget stressende..!

Mit første problem var dog at jeg ikke kunne få http://localhost/ til at virke efter jeg havde installeret IIS7. Jeg kunne "sagtens" se iiswelcome.htm hvis jeg kørte den via. min lokale IP, men ikke hvis jeg skrev localhost i stedet. Så fjernede jeg ::1 fra hosts filen og hakkede af i World Wide Web Publishing Services i Windows Firewall. Egentligt åndssvagt at IIS installationen ikke selv gjorde det for mig.

Hvis jeg finder en løsning skriver jeg den selvfølgelig herinde.
Avatar billede donkazz Nybegynder
08. maj 2007 - 20:13 #7
Så fandt jeg en løsning til at få fejlbeskeder i stedet for den der fesne standardtekst...

Du åbner IIS manageren, navigerer frem til dit website og markerer det.
Dobbeltklik på ASP ikonet.
Udvid "Debugging properties" afsnittet
Sæt "Send Errors To Browser" til "True" i stedet for "False".

Det hjalp mig, ved ikke om det hjælper dig, men prøv det. :O)
Avatar billede donkazz Nybegynder
08. maj 2007 - 20:14 #8
Og hvis nogen undrer sig over hvor hurtigt jeg fandt det, så skal det lige siges at jeg først faldt over denne tråd meget langt inde i mit "led efter en skide løsning" forløb. ;-)
Avatar billede para7 Nybegynder
10. maj 2007 - 23:08 #9
Tak donkazz, rigtignok, godt set, det er også langt ude i skoven.
Jeg har nu sat visning af fejlmeddelelser overordnet for alle sites, da jeg har for mange til manuelt at sætte dem for hver enkelt.
Dog vises en dosk meddelelse stadig ved andre typer fejl:

Webstedet kan ikke vise siden.
HTTP 500 
  Mest sandsynlige årsager:
Webstedet er under vedligeholdelse.
Webstedet har en programmeringsfejl.

  Prøv at: bla bla...

Nu gælder det om at finde ud af hvordan jeg kan få sites med includefiler til at virke. Nogle former for includes virker nemlig ikke med IIS7. Der må være en indstilling også til det. Pyha al den overkill sikkerhed ;)
Avatar billede donkazz Nybegynder
11. maj 2007 - 09:07 #10
Ja det er fantastisk, men taget i betragtning af hvor mange problemer jeg havde med at få IIS5 eller 6 til at virke første gang jeg installerede det på XP, så synes jeg ikke rigtigt man kan sige at Vista er noget lort på grundlag af det. Det skal nok blive dejligt med tiden. ;)

Hvad er det for nogle include filer du ikke kan få til at virke? Jeg har kun testet med <!--#include virtual="blabla.asp"--> og det virker fint.. Hvis du prøver at skrive hvad der ikke virker kan det være jeg kan teste på min og se om jeg kan hitte ud af det..
Avatar billede para7 Nybegynder
13. maj 2007 - 19:31 #11
Så er jeg her igen. Måske jeg også kan give nogle tips: Jeg har lige optimeret min Vista kraftigt ud fra dette link. Den var rigtig trals langsom før og nu er den lynhurtig: Speed Up Windows Vista http://www.extremetech.com/article2/0,1558,2110595,00.asp?kc=ETRSS02129TX1K0000532
Avatar billede para7 Nybegynder
13. maj 2007 - 19:33 #12
Problemet ang. include filer har jeg beskrevet i et andet spm: http://www.eksperten.dk/spm/775166
Der kan vi fortsætte.
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Kurser inden for grundlæggende programmering

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ester